在当今这个数字化的时代,网站已经成为企业、个人甚至是非营利组织展示形象、提供服务和与用户互动的重要工具。然而,对于许多初学者来说,制作一个网站似乎是一项充满挑战的任务。那么,做网站到底难不难呢?
我们需要明确“做网站”这个概念的内涵。简单来说,做网站包括网站的设计、开发、测试、上线和维护等一系列过程。每个环节都有其独特的要求和技术难点,但同时也有许多成熟的工具和平台可以帮助简化这一过程。
设计阶段
网站的外观设计是吸引用户的第一步,也是给用户留下第一印象的关键。在这一阶段,需要考虑到网站的布局、色彩搭配、字体选择等多方面因素。虽然良好的设计感是天生的或者需要长时间的培养,但现在有很多在线设计工具和模板可以帮助初学者快速上手,如Canva、Adobe XD等。
开发阶段
开发是将设计变为现实中可交互的网站的过程。这个阶段对技术的要求相对较高,需要掌握HTML、CSS和JavaScript等前端开发语言,如果涉及后台数据管理,还需要了解服务器端语言如PHP、Python或Java。幸运的是,现在有很多内容管理系统(CMS)如WordPress、Wix和Squarespace,它们提供了拖拽式的界面和丰富的插件,极大地降低了开发门槛。
测试阶段
在任何软件开发过程中,测试都是不可或缺的一环。在网站开发完成后,需要进行多方面的测试,包括功能测试、兼容性测试、性能测试等,以确保网站在不同设备和浏览器上都能正常运行。对于初学者来说,手动测试可能比较繁琐,但也有很多自动化测试工具如Selenium可以帮助完成这项工作。
上线和维护
当网站经过充分测试后,就可以正式上线了。但这并不意味着工作的结束,反而是一个新的开始。网站需要定期更新内容,维护安全性,优化搜索引擎排名等。这些工作虽然琐碎,但对于网站的长期发展和用户体验至关重要。
结论
做网站对于完全没有技术背景的人来说可能会感到困难,但通过利用现有的各种工具和资源,这个难度可以大大降低。重要的是要有持续学习和实践的心态,不断积累经验,逐步提高自己的技能水平。随着时间的推移,你会发现做网站不仅可以实现自己的想法和创意,还能带来很大的成就感和满足感。